Who was Ziauddin Ahmed?
Sir Ziauddin Ahmad CIE, MP was an Indian mathematician, parliamentarian, logician, natural philosopher, politician, political theorist, educationist and scholar. He was also one of the longest serving vice-chancellors and later on rector of Aligarh Muslim University, India.
